Position Summary: The Production Supervisor will lead their Technician team (4-10 members) to create superior turf for residential and commercial customers. In the first season with Weed Man, a supervisor trainee will focus on gaining the required skills and competencies unique to Lawn Care to fulfill their duties as a supervisor. Training is the top priority.

Duties and Responsibilities:
Manage the Technician Team

Maintain a full complement of Lawn Care Technicians through recruiting, training, and retaining staff

Perform weekly team meetings with technicians to discuss current lawn conditions, service recommendations, changes to products, role playing, etc.

Perform bi-weekly 1-on-1 performance review meetings with technicians

Create daily routes for the technician team using Weed Man’s proprietary software

Computer literacy required; software specific training is provided

Responsible for employee scheduling, approving time-off, and following disciplinary protocols

Provide Excellent Customer Service

Follow Weed Man’s Raving Fans philosophy

Recommended read: Raving Fans: A Revolutionary Approach to Customer Service by Ken Blanchard and Sheldon Bowles

Maintain technician team’s focus on excellent customer service and quality

Resolve difficult customer concerns with optimal outcomes for both the customer and Weed Man

Conduct service calls, lawn analyses and quotes to potential customers

Sales experience is not required but highly beneficial

Analyze and provide agronomic recommendations to improve the quality of customers’ lawns

Perform and Train Weed Man’s Services

Perform and train all Weed Man services (fertilization, weed control, insect control, seeding, aerating, etc.)

Complete invoice and customer interaction information into our electronic record keeping system (using an android tablet)

Calibrate, operate, and maintain (perform basic repairs) equipment such as spreaders, aerators, spray units, etc.

Driving is part of the job

Will be driving a company truck (almost) daily to customers’ locations across Huron-Perth, Grey-Bruce, and Orangeville territories

Occasional, planned, overnight visits to the Niagara Region’s Weed Man Depot

Travel and hotel expenses covered; food expenses aided

Must have a valid G-class driver license and a clean driving abstract

Comfortable driving pickup trucks without the ability to see out the rear-view window

Responsible for personal transportation to and from the workplace each day

Other Duties and Responsibilities

Meet regularly with the management team for goal setting/tracking, training, and mentorship

Maintain all processes and standards of the production depot (E.g., cleanliness, processes for loading materials, tracking inventory, etc.)

Responsible for overseeing efficient daily mixing and loading of products and equipment by technicians

Responsible for maintaining the truck fleet

Routine circle checks for safety, up-to-date licenses, and certificates

Routine maintenance (pickup and drop-off of trucks to mechanic shops, etc.)

Abide by and enforce the company uniform

Must be comfortable wearing hard-toed shoes, rubber boots, pants and lightweight-long sleeve shirts throughout the summer

Maintain the cleanliness of the assigned truck and equipment

Maintain a professional personal appearance and demeanor

Perform other related duties and responsibilities as required to meet the goals of the department
